[quote][i]Originally posted by Balling[/i] [quote][i]Originally posted by Wrighty[/i] are the SSD's worth the extra? [/quote] They can be. If you require huge amounts of storage, it's quite an expensive upgrade though. If you can settle for 300 GB or less, you can not get a better performance upgrade for the same cost. My MBP came with a cheap Toshiba 120 GB SSD which was not overly impressive, speed wise. However, I stuck it in the wifes 4+ years old MB and the performance of the thing is unreal. It's only a 2.0 GHz C2D with 2 GB ram. Boot time is sub 30 secs till it's on wifi. Shut down is sub 2 secs. All applications launch within seconds as well. Also, battery life is noticeably better.
